Hamilton’s Literary Festival Is Now On!
gritLIT is Hamilton’s annual literary festival, a celebration of Canadian authors. Since its inception in 2004, the festival has built a reputation with readers in the Golden Horseshoe as a place to get “up close and personal” with their favourite authors and to discover new voices.
gritLIT brings together diverse voices, known Canadian authors, up and coming talent, and local Hamilton writers, in a series of readings, workshops and themed events.
Whether you want to sharpen your own writing skills or simply discover a new favourite book, it is a chance to engage with the city’s vibrant storytelling community.

While we are a digital company, we work and live in the city of Hamilton, acknowledging that it stands on the traditional territories of the Erie, Neutral, Huron-Wendat, Haudenosaunee, and Mississaugas peoples. This land is part of the Dish With One Spoon Wampum Belt Covenant — an agreement between the Haudenosaunee and Anishinaabek to share and care for the resources of the Great Lakes region. It is also covered by the Between the Lakes Purchase, 1792, signed between the British Crown and the Mississaugas of the Credit First Nation.
Today, Hamilton is home to many Indigenous peoples from across Turtle Island (North America).
